2021 DJF to COP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2021

During 2021, the DJF to COP ex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 31, valuing the pair at 22.7961.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on January 7, dropping to 19.1577.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 3.6385 COP.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 19.5920 to the December average rate of 22.3045, the exchange rate registered a net change of 13.84%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2021 high of 22.7961 was down 3.40% compared to the 2020 peak of 23.5987,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
